Overall average experience. It is not the traditional modenese "ostaria", rather a modern restaurant doing traditional food. We had a main course tris with risotto, tortelloni and tagliatelle al ragù. The first was all but a risotto, not creamy enough (however it was well cooked) and they used glassa di aceto balsamico rather than traditional balsamic vinegar. The tortelloni were ok, but they had a slight taste of amaretto that doesn't go with the ricotta e spinaci, but with the zucca one, so probably there has been some contamination during the making between the two. The tagliatelle were ok, but I've had better ragù. We then took gnocco e tigelle which were again ok, nothing special, with the gnocco a bit on the thick side. On the menu there was written also a selection of jams and marmelade that never came. Sweets were again ok, but nothing to be remembered, as the Lambrusco wine we took.
